ramips: unifiy sysupgrade file extensions
Use .bin as file extension where possible. The user doesn't need to that sysupgrade images for NAND boards are tarballs. Signed-off-by: Mathias Kresin <dev@kresin.me>
This commit is contained in:
parent
7f00123d63
commit
1977be8bd0
2 changed files with 7 additions and 8 deletions
|
@ -219,10 +219,10 @@ define Device/mir3g
|
||||||
KERNEL_SIZE := 4096k
|
KERNEL_SIZE := 4096k
|
||||||
IMAGE_SIZE := 32768k
|
IMAGE_SIZE := 32768k
|
||||||
UBINIZE_OPTS := -E 5
|
UBINIZE_OPTS := -E 5
|
||||||
IMAGES := sysupgrade.tar kernel1.bin rootfs0.bin
|
IMAGES += kernel1.bin rootfs0.bin
|
||||||
IMAGE/kernel1.bin := append-kernel
|
IMAGE/kernel1.bin := append-kernel
|
||||||
IMAGE/rootfs0.bin := append-ubi | check-size $$$$(IMAGE_SIZE)
|
IMAGE/rootfs0.bin := append-ubi | check-size $$$$(IMAGE_SIZE)
|
||||||
IMAGE/sysupgrade.tar := sysupgrade-tar | append-metadata
|
IMAGE/sysupgrade.bin := sysupgrade-tar | append-metadata
|
||||||
DEVICE_TITLE := Xiaomi Mi Router 3G
|
DEVICE_TITLE := Xiaomi Mi Router 3G
|
||||||
SUPPORTED_DEVICES += R3G
|
SUPPORTED_DEVICES += R3G
|
||||||
DEVICE_PACKAGES := \
|
DEVICE_PACKAGES := \
|
||||||
|
@ -274,8 +274,8 @@ define Device/r6220
|
||||||
KERNEL_SIZE := 4096k
|
KERNEL_SIZE := 4096k
|
||||||
IMAGE_SIZE := 28672k
|
IMAGE_SIZE := 28672k
|
||||||
UBINIZE_OPTS := -E 5
|
UBINIZE_OPTS := -E 5
|
||||||
IMAGES := sysupgrade.tar kernel.bin rootfs.bin
|
IMAGES += kernel.bin rootfs.bin
|
||||||
IMAGE/sysupgrade.tar := sysupgrade-tar | append-metadata
|
IMAGE/sysupgrade.bin := sysupgrade-tar | append-metadata
|
||||||
IMAGE/kernel.bin := append-kernel
|
IMAGE/kernel.bin := append-kernel
|
||||||
IMAGE/rootfs.bin := append-ubi | check-size $$$$(IMAGE_SIZE)
|
IMAGE/rootfs.bin := append-ubi | check-size $$$$(IMAGE_SIZE)
|
||||||
DEVICE_TITLE := Netgear R6220
|
DEVICE_TITLE := Netgear R6220
|
||||||
|
@ -327,7 +327,7 @@ define Device/re350-v1
|
||||||
TPLINK_HEADER_VERSION := 1
|
TPLINK_HEADER_VERSION := 1
|
||||||
IMAGE_SIZE := 6016k
|
IMAGE_SIZE := 6016k
|
||||||
KERNEL := $(KERNEL_DTB) | tplink-v1-header -e -O
|
KERNEL := $(KERNEL_DTB) | tplink-v1-header -e -O
|
||||||
IMAGES := sysupgrade.bin factory.bin
|
IMAGES += factory.bin
|
||||||
IMAGE/sysupgrade.bin := append-rootfs | tplink-safeloader sysupgrade | append-metadata | check-size $$$$(IMAGE_SIZE)
|
IMAGE/sysupgrade.bin := append-rootfs | tplink-safeloader sysupgrade | append-metadata | check-size $$$$(IMAGE_SIZE)
|
||||||
IMAGE/factory.bin := append-rootfs | tplink-safeloader factory
|
IMAGE/factory.bin := append-rootfs | tplink-safeloader factory
|
||||||
endef
|
endef
|
||||||
|
@ -368,9 +368,8 @@ define Device/ubnt-erx
|
||||||
DTS := UBNT-ERX
|
DTS := UBNT-ERX
|
||||||
FILESYSTEMS := squashfs
|
FILESYSTEMS := squashfs
|
||||||
KERNEL_SIZE := 3145728
|
KERNEL_SIZE := 3145728
|
||||||
IMAGES := sysupgrade.tar
|
|
||||||
KERNEL_INITRAMFS := $$(KERNEL) | ubnt-erx-factory-image $(KDIR)/tmp/$$(KERNEL_INITRAMFS_PREFIX)-factory.tar
|
KERNEL_INITRAMFS := $$(KERNEL) | ubnt-erx-factory-image $(KDIR)/tmp/$$(KERNEL_INITRAMFS_PREFIX)-factory.tar
|
||||||
IMAGE/sysupgrade.tar := sysupgrade-tar | append-metadata
|
IMAGE/sysupgrade.bin := sysupgrade-tar | append-metadata
|
||||||
DEVICE_TITLE := Ubiquiti EdgeRouter X
|
DEVICE_TITLE := Ubiquiti EdgeRouter X
|
||||||
endef
|
endef
|
||||||
TARGET_DEVICES += ubnt-erx
|
TARGET_DEVICES += ubnt-erx
|
||||||
|
|
|
@ -399,7 +399,7 @@ define Device/zyxel_keenetic-extra-ii
|
||||||
DEVICE_TITLE := ZyXEL Keenetic Extra II
|
DEVICE_TITLE := ZyXEL Keenetic Extra II
|
||||||
DEVICE_PACKAGES := kmod-usb2 kmod-usb-ohci kmod-usb-ledtrig-usbport
|
DEVICE_PACKAGES := kmod-usb2 kmod-usb-ohci kmod-usb-ledtrig-usbport
|
||||||
IMAGES += factory.bin
|
IMAGES += factory.bin
|
||||||
IMAGE/factory.bin := $$(IMAGE/sysupgrade.bin) | pad-to $$$$(BLOCKSIZE) | \
|
IMAGE/factory.bin := $$(sysupgrade_bin) | pad-to $$$$(BLOCKSIZE) | \
|
||||||
check-size $$$$(IMAGE_SIZE) | zyimage -d 6162 -v "ZyXEL Keenetic Extra II"
|
check-size $$$$(IMAGE_SIZE) | zyimage -d 6162 -v "ZyXEL Keenetic Extra II"
|
||||||
endef
|
endef
|
||||||
TARGET_DEVICES += zyxel_keenetic-extra-ii
|
TARGET_DEVICES += zyxel_keenetic-extra-ii
|
||||||
|
|
Loading…
Reference in a new issue